CONEXCON HSC Series: High Speed connectors

The HSC Series connectors are high-speed connectors with a 1.27 mm (0.050”) pitch, designed to provide reliable PCB to PCB and PCB to flat cable connections. They offer various configurations, including vertical to vertical, horizontal to horizontal, and vertical to horizontal alignments. The connectors feature six different stacking heights, enhancing their flexibility for different applications.

Key design features of the HSC Series include high contact densities on a 1.27 mm grid, maximum contact reliability, and the use of a high-temperature resistant insulator with polarization and insertion chambers. These connectors ensure a very high mating reliability, thanks to their SMT design for space saving and stacking purposes, dual spring contacts, and high-temperature insulator.

The 1315 Series offers top entry female connectors, available in various heights and circuits ranging from 12 to 80. These connectors are fully shrouded with polarized slots and plastic pegs for alignment, supporting data rates up to 8 Gbps. Similarly, the 1316 Series provides top entry male connectors with similar features and different height options. The 1317 and 1318 Series are right angle connectors, designed to mate with their corresponding female and male connectors.

Materials used include polyester LCP UL 94 V-0 for the insulator and copper alloy for the contacts. These connectors are RoHS compliant and can operate within a temperature range of -40ºC to +125ºC.
